

In a significant market development on August 15, 2025, Stellar's XLM experienced a substantial net outflow of $148 million within 24 hours, marking one of the largest single-day outflows in the token's history. This movement occurred during a period of broader cryptocurrency market volatility, reflecting changing investor sentiment toward cross-border payment solutions.
The outflow coincides with XLM's price performance trends, which show contrasting movements across different timeframes:
| Timeframe | Price Change (%) | Change Amount ($) |
|---|---|---|
| 24 Hours | -4.95 | -0.01473 |
| 7 Days | -12.55 | -0.04059 |
| 30 Days | -27.87 | -0.10928 |
| 1 Year | +212.95 | +0.19245 |
Despite this substantial outflow, XLM's long-term growth remains impressive, with a remarkable 212.95% increase over the past year. This resilience can be attributed to Stellar's strategic partnerships with major financial entities to streamline cross-border payments. For instance, collaborations with payment processors have expanded Stellar's utility in high-volume remittance markets, particularly through implementations at Coins.ph in the Philippines and Mercado Bitcoin in Brazil.
This outflow event occurs during a transitional phase in XLM's market positioning, as the token continues to balance between short-term volatility and its growing real-world utility in the global payments infrastructure.
The Chaikin Money Flow (CMF) indicator for Stellar (XLM) has fallen to -0.03 in November 2025, indicating a significant shift in market sentiment. This negative reading confirms that selling volume currently outweighs buying pressure, creating downward momentum for the cryptocurrency.
The technical significance of this CMF value becomes clearer when examining recent price movements:
| Time Period | XLM Price | CMF Value | Market Direction |
|---|---|---|---|
| October 29 | $0.31583 | -0.01 | Weakening |
| October 30 | $0.29842 | -0.02 | Declining |
| November 3 | $0.27811 | -0.03 | Accelerating Down |
With XLM's price now hovering near the crucial support level of $0.27, traders should pay particular attention to this technical indicator. Historically, when XLM's CMF has dropped below the -0.03 threshold, it has often preceded extended declines, as evidenced during the October 10th flash crash when prices fell dramatically from $0.37 to $0.31.
The current market structure suggests XLM could face further downside pressure if this support level doesn't hold. Technical analysts point to $0.21 as the next major support level that could be tested if selling pressure continues to mount. For bullish momentum to return, XLM would need to reclaim the $0.30 level while simultaneously showing improvement in money flow metrics, particularly a CMF reading that returns to positive territory, signaling renewed institutional interest.
